Shirobako - this feels like what Bakuman is supposed to be for manga - a window into the anime creation process - but lacks the political/propaganda bent that really characterizes Bakuman. It's a fairly impartial portrayal of the hectic, time-pressured career animators have to live through.

If there's any biases in it, it's that the whole staff is Japanese and located in Tokyo (most animation is farmed to Korea or elsewhere, these days) and one third of the animation studio consists of smoking hot girls. They're probably ordinary girls in-real life whose attractiveness got boosted by virtue of the pen conversion into an "anime girl", but that doesn't invalidate that the entire female staff is smoking hot as anime girls.

There were some funny, possibly ghoulish jokes in the episode that hinted at a darker edge to what was largely PG showing of the animator. One of the male animators, reviewing the internet response to the airing of the first episode of their anime, celebrates with his boss when their girls (the main characters of the show) pass the internet's "purity test".

Crimsons

Rating: Masterpiece
Recommendation status: Read it right now

This was a manga brought to my attention today, and I read through all of it. It's like an anime-ized version of a Jack London title, describing the life cycle of the red sockeye salmon from their birth in a small estuary, migration out to sea and return. The protagonists are the salmon, anthropomorphized but also seen in "realistic" shots to remind the reader it's almost like a documentary. The story is very emotional and quite terrifying at times, with some very sharply delineated themes - namely, survival, passion, and journeying. The animals posit over the purpose of life given the cruelty and terror that surrounds them, and the author manages to skillfully connect the animal's experiences to a prescription for the human race. There's a 1970's style subplot between a Tokyo University professor and his Canadian graduate student, which I did not care for but socially paralleled the experiences of the salmon journey.

The ending was a bit of a mixed bag, one part powerful, one part weird, one part distasteful. But the story was so well written I don't think I could not ding it at all.

Science-wise, it was mostly solid. The author screwed up in a few places but admitted it later. Also, this guy is from Fukushima Prefecture (the setting for Jinsei wa Hikikomogomo!) so imma figure out a way to pay tribute to this guy for writing such a smashing manga.
